Why Choose a Hybrid Car?
So, why should you even consider a hybrid car? Well, for starters, they're absolute champs when it comes to fuel economy. Hybrid vehicles combine a gasoline engine with an electric motor, allowing them to sip fuel rather than gulp it down. This combo often leads to significant savings on gas, which can really add up over time, especially with rising fuel costs. Plus, when you buy a hybrid, you're making a choice that's better for the environment. These cars generally produce fewer emissions compared to their gas-guzzling counterparts. This is a win-win, isn't it? You save money and reduce your carbon footprint, all while cruising in style. It is also an excellent option if you are looking for cars under 25k. Think of it: more money in your pocket, less pollution in the air, and a smoother, quieter ride. What's not to love? Now, let's look at the many advantages of owning a hybrid car.
Another significant advantage of hybrid cars is their resale value. Due to the high demand for fuel-efficient vehicles, hybrids often hold their value better than traditional gasoline cars. When it's time to sell or trade in your car, you might be surprised at how much you can get back. It is a fantastic long-term investment. Beyond the financial benefits, driving a hybrid can simply be a more enjoyable experience. The electric motor provides instant torque, giving you a peppy, responsive feel when you accelerate. The regenerative braking system, which captures energy during deceleration, further enhances fuel efficiency. Furthermore, many modern hybrids come equipped with advanced technology and features, providing a comfortable and connected driving experience.

Check for Hybrid Battery Health
The hybrid battery is a critical component of these cars. When buying, find out how old the battery is and if it's been replaced. Many dealerships can provide information on the battery's health. If you're buying privately, consider having the battery tested by a specialist. Make sure the battery is in good condition, as replacement costs can be significant.

Get a Pre-Purchase Inspection
Before you buy any used car, always get a pre-purchase inspection from a trusted mechanic. They can identify any potential issues that you might miss, saving you from costly repairs down the road. This inspection is a small price to pay for peace of mind and can be a lifesaver. It is always better to be safe than sorry when purchasing a used vehicle.
